Manager - Reactor Island Operational Design page is loaded## Manager - Reactor Island Operational Designlocations: Home Office UKtime type: Full timeposted on: Posted 3 Days Agojob requisition id: JR100424**Role: Manager - Reactor Island Operational Design****Location: Warrington, Derby or Manchester, UK based hybrid****Pay: £57,600- £74,500****About the Role**Rolls-Royce SMR is seeking an experienced Manager – Reactor Island Operational Design to lead a team of system designers in developing and substantiating the operational and technical design of the Reactor Island. This is a pivotal role in shaping operating philosophies, integrating engineered safety features, and driving cross-discipline decision-making to deliver a safe, efficient, and commercially competitive product.**Key Responsibilities:*** Lead and develop a team of engineers to deliver complex design programmes.* Define and optimise Reactor Island operating philosophies, constraints, and emergent behaviours.* Ensure interoperability and Defence-in-Depth across safety features.* Drive design integration and decision-making across systems and disciplines.* Communicate design definitions and manage configuration control.* Support verification and validation planning and evidence generation.**Selection Criteria**We’re looking for candidates who can demonstrate most of the following:* Degree in a relevant discipline or equivalent experience.* Strong technical competence in Pressurised Water Reactor (PWR) systems design and operations.* Proven ability to lead engineering teams and deliver technical outputs to time, cost, and quality constraints.* Experience in managing ambiguity and influencing stakeholders effectively.* Excellent communication and technical writing skills.* Chartered or working towards chartership (IChemE, IET, IMechE) desirable* Experience with nuclear plant design or operation, particularly PWRs.* Familiarity with environmental, safety, security, and safeguarding principles (E3S), including ALARP and BAT.* Knowledge of systems engineering tools and techniques (e.g., functional modelling, decision analysis).**Key Selection Criteria:*** Nuclear Industry Domain Knowledge – PWR design, operations, and safety principles.* System Design Development – Requirements management, operating principles, design documentation.* Programme Delivery – Risk management, milestone delivery, technical supervision.* Organisational Management – Coaching, team development, stakeholder engagement.**Pay and Benefits**We anticipate paying a salary of between £57,600- £74,500 (DOE) plus:-* Bonus - Performance related bonus of up to 12.5%* Benefits Allowance - £2200, enabling you to create a bespoke package* Pension - 12% employer and 6% employee contributions.* Holidays - 28 days holiday (+ public holidays) and the ability to buy or sell up to 4 days* Private Medical Insurance - BUPA single cover health care* Life Assurance - 6x pensionable pay* £250 - One-off payment for new starters for home office purchasesYou’ll be joining a forward-thinking organisation that values transparency, fairness, and innovation. If you feel you meet 75% of the requirements for this role, we would love to hear from you.Also, if you are considering a career move or a sector-jump, please get in touch – we welcome applications from people with transferable skills.**Our Application Process**Due to the safety regulations within the nuclear industry, applicants will be required to participate in additional screening. These are:• Obtaining Baseline Personnel Security Standard (BPSS) clearance • Satisfactory completion of a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check • Satisfactory completion of a basic financial probity check**We are Rolls-Royce SMR**A career with Rolls-Royce SMR offers a unique opportunity to contribute to an exciting organisation delivering a transformational mission. Rolls-Royce SMR is a radically different approach to proven nuclear technology. Each Rolls-Royce SMR power station will generate 470MW of low-carbon energy - equivalent to more than 150 onshore wind turbines and enough to power a million homes for over 60 years. With its Rolls-Royce SMRs will play a vital role in supporting renewable energy by helping to overcome intermittency and ensure a stable, sustainable energy future.
